The Thermal Frontier: VIPs vs. Traditional Insulation

In modern industrial and building design, thermal containment limits directly define operational efficiency and carbon footprints.

Traditional insulation materials (such as Expanded Polystyrene, Polyurethane foams, and Rockwool/Mineral wool) rely on trapping air inside porous structures to slow down heat transfer. However, static air has a thermal conductivity limit of approximately 0.025 W/m·K at standard temperature and pressure.

Vacuum Insulation Panels (VIPs) bypass this physical limitation by removing the air molecules entirely. Zerothermo Technology's fumed silica-cored VIP systems reach record thermal conductivities as low as 0.004 W/m·K—over five to ten times more efficient than conventional insulations. This drastic shift allows design teams to shrink insulation thickness by up to 90% while achieving identical thermal resistance (R-values).

Material Type Thermal Conductivity (W/m·K) Thickness Needed for R-30 Estimated Lifespan
Fumed Silica VIP (Zerothermo) 0.004 - 0.005 ~20 - 25 mm 30 - 50 Years
Fiberglass Core VIP 0.002 - 0.003 (Initial) ~15 - 20 mm 10 - 15 Years (Rapid aging)
Polyurethane (PU) Foam 0.022 - 0.026 ~120 - 150 mm 15 - 25 Years
Extruded Polystyrene (XPS) 0.029 - 0.035 ~180 - 210 mm 20 - 40 Years
Rockwool / Mineral Wool 0.035 - 0.042 ~220 - 260 mm 30+ Years

Knudsen Diffusion Management

At the sub-micron scale, thermal conductivity is highly dependent on gas pressure. Fumed silica cores feature micropores smaller than the mean free path of air molecules. This restricts heat conduction even if minor vacuum degradation occurs over decades.

Multi-layer Barrier Films

The lifetime of a VIP depends entirely on its envelope. We develop advanced PET, metallic foil, and EVOH co-extruded barrier foils that keep oxygen and water vapor transmission rates (WVTR) at near-zero levels, ensuring a lifespan exceeding 50 years.

Sourcing Checklist for Global Procurement Managers

When requesting quotes for VIP panels, confirm the following technical variables to avoid installation issues:

  1. Core Material Composition: Ensure fumed silica is specified rather than glass fiber cores for building envelope applications, protecting against rapid aging.
  2. Outer Protective Film Layer: Multi-layer laminate foils containing EVOH or customized PET materials shield panels from mechanical wear.
  3. Thermal Bridging Margins: Specify exact dimensions, as VIPs cannot be cut, drilled, or altered on-site without destroying the vacuum.
  4. Thermal Conductivity Certification: Request ASTM/EN standard test certificates verified at mean temperatures.

Q1: Can Vacuum Insulation Panels (VIPs) be cut, trimmed, or drilled on-site during installation?

A: No. Because VIPs rely on an internal vacuum to achieve their high thermal performance, any cutting, puncturing, or drilling will compromise the outer barrier envelope. Once air enters, the vacuum is lost, and the panel's thermal conductivity increases back to the level of standard porous materials (~0.020 W/m·K). All panels must be pre-measured, designed, and manufactured to your exact size specifications.

Q2: What is the difference between fumed silica and fiberglass core VIPs?

A: Fumed silica cores feature very small nanopores (around 50-100 nm). Because of this structure, they remain highly effective even if the vacuum degrades slightly over time. Fiberglass cores can achieve slightly lower thermal conductivity initially, but they have larger micro-scale pores. If the vacuum in a fiberglass panel degrades, its performance drops quickly. For building construction, fumed silica VIPs are preferred for their stability and long service life.

Q3: How do you prevent cold bridging at the joints between VIP panels?

A: To reduce thermal bridging at panel joints, we recommend using a staggered double-layer installation layout or combining the VIPs with traditional foam insulation boards (like XPS or polyurethane). This layout covers the joint seams and prevents heat loss through the edges.

Q5: How does the cost of VIP compare to EPS/PU foam over a project's lifecycle?

A: While VIPs have a higher upfront cost than standard foam insulation, they provide savings over time by optimizing space. In cold chain logistics, VIPs reduce container size and shipping costs. In real estate, the thin profile of VIPs maximizes usable floor space, helping to offset the initial material cost.
